This post provides a link to a Google sheet which ranks tags/concepts discussed on LessWrong by frequency of mention. I am not sure if it will be useful, but it was for me, so I thought I’d quickly share it.
What did I do?
On 22/9/22 I copied the tags from the Concepts Portal into a Google sheet. I did some text splitting and concatenation to split out the frequency counts and produce a long table ranked by frequency. I couldn’t copy over the links, but they are in the column A, which can be unhidden. Below are the top 20 rows.
Concept
Mentions
AI
3382
World Modeling
2353
Rationality
2278
Practical
1667
World Optimization
1527
Community
1110
Covid-19
860
Site Meta
548
Open Threads
458
AI Risk
439
Fiction
414
Politics
305
Book Reviews
303
Ethics & Morality
293
Decision Theory
282
Logic & Mathematics
265
Social & Cultural Dynamics
256
Economics
245
Scholarship & Learning
245
Forecasting & Prediction
243
Why did I do this?
I am meeting more people in the rationalist community, and wanted a quick way to understand their key interests. I thought that seeing the frequency of tags/concepts used on LW would be a helpful overview.
What next?
If it seems useful for other people and is relatively easy, then it may be a good idea to allow users to rank tags by frequency of use on the Concepts Portal.
Right now, I’d personally be interested in seeing a list/ranking of the newest and trending tags (e.g., those that have growing fastest in the last month/year) on the concept’s portal page, but that could just be related to my perhaps unusual interest in understanding the focus of the rationality community. It might also be me projecting an unrealistic level of sustained interest going forward.
